MARINE CASUALTIES.
By Telegraph.—Press Association.—Copyright. Sydney, May 18. The schooner Valador, which has arrived from Napier, struck a gale in Tasman Sea, and was hove-to for some time. A portion of the deck cargo of timber was washed away, and the vessel sustained slight damage. Melbourne, May 18. Tho Marine Board found Captain Forbes, master of the s.s. Edina, guilty of gross misconduct in connection with the BdinaManawatu collision, and suspended his certificate of competency for 13 months, also ordering him to pay £3l towards the expenses of the inquiry. Ho intends to appeal. The charge against the pilot was not sustained.
